Navigating Healthcare as a Tourist in Italy

Wonder how to see a doctor in Italy as a tourist? Though Italy offers a good public healthcare system (SSN), and you can usually access emergency care as a tourist. For less urgent medical needs, it can be tricky: language barriers, booking appointments, and understanding local processes often pose a challenge.
Pharmacies are helpful for minor issues and selling over-the-counter medicines, but getting prescription medication will almost always require a doctor's visit
